Not everyone is amused. Traditional literary critics dismiss Kambi Kathakal as "Tharavadi koothara sahityam" (low-grade gutter literature). Women's rights activists often worry about the consent dynamics depicted in stories where "No" eventually turns into "Yes"—a problematic trope common in this genre.

The integration of Manglish—writing Malayalam words using English alphabets (e.g., writing Sughamaano instead of സുഖമാണോ)—was born out of technical necessity but grew due to its sheer convenience.
